Blog About Us

Will domestic petrol prices go up pre-polls?

Fresh geopolitical uncertainty has pushed global crude prices above $90 per barrel. How does it impact India’s oil marketing companies? Will they be forced to increase prices in the election season?
402 Episodes
1 5 6 7 8 9 41